EVALUATION OF THE INTERNAL PICTURE OF HEALTH IN PATIENTS WITH ACUTE CORONARY SYNDROME IN PRESENTING WITHOUT ST-SEGMENT AFTER PERCUTANEOUS CORONARY INTERVENTIONS AND IN THE PROCESS OF REHABILITATION
Roksolana Nesterak Ischemic heart disease remains an actual problem of modern clinical and rehabilitation medicine. One of the forms of ischemic heart disease (IHD) is an acute coronary syndrome (ACS) in patients presenting without persistent ST-segment, the treatment of which involves the use of conservative treatment and reperfusion techniques.
